How much does it cost to move from Pennsylvania to South Dakota?
The table below lays out average cost ranges to move from Pennsylvania to South Dakota for different moving services depending on the size of your home.
Move size | Moving company | Moving container | Rental truck |
---|---|---|---|
Studio / 1 Bedroom | $1,523 - $5,789 | $1,175 - $2,856 | $1,019 - $1,948 |
2 - 3 bedrooms | $3,507 - $7,335 | $2,061 - $4,282 | $1,146 - $2,340 |
4+ bedrooms | $6,015 - $10,635 | $2,910 - $5,358 | $1,331 - $2,912 |
*These price ranges are a rough estimate based on 1,344 miles and historical averages. The actual size of your move, additional services required, truck parking access, market conditions, and availability can greatly affect your final costs.

Cost of living: Pennsylvania vs. South Dakota
Pennsylvania | South Dakota | |
---|---|---|
Average rent cost | $1,110 | $878 |
Average home cost | $268,824 | $306,944 |
Average income (per capita) | $73,170 | $69,457 |
Cost of Living Index | 99 | 100 |
Unemployment rate | 3.4% | 1.9% |
Average Sales Tax | 6.34% | 6.4% |
State Income Tax | 3.07% | 0.0% |
- Rent is about 21% less expensive in South Dakota than in Pennsylvania.
- Home prices are about 14% higher in South Dakota than in Pennsylvania.
- The average income is about 5% lower in South Dakota than in Pennsylvania.
- Cost of living is 1% lower in South Dakota than in Pennsylvania.
- South Dakota has a lower unemployment rate than Pennsylvania by about 44%.
- Sales taxes are the same in South Dakota and Pennsylvania.
- South Dakota has no income tax.
How life is different in South Dakota vs. Pennsylvania
South Dakota | Pennsylvania | |
---|---|---|
Population | 919,318 | 12,961,683 |
Political leaning | Republican 63-37 | Republican 51-49 |
Summer high | 85ºF | 83ºF |
Winter low | 7ºF | 19ºF |
Annual rain | 23" | 44" |
Annual snow | 39" | 38" |
Crime index | 21.14 | 17.62 |
- The population of South Dakota is approximately 93% lower than the population of Pennsylvania.
- In the last presidential election, South Dakota voted Republican and Pennsylvania voted Republican.
- The average high in the summertime in South Dakota is 85ºF and in Pennsylvania, it’s 83ºF.
- During the coldest part of the year, South Dakota reaches the temperature of 7ºF and Pennsylvania gets down to 19ºF.
- You can expect about 23 inches of annual rainfall in South Dakota versus 44 inches of rainfall in Pennsylvania.
- In South Dakota, it snows about 39 inches annually versus 38 inches of snow in Pennsylvania.
- South Dakota has a higher crime rate than Pennsylvania with a crime index of 21.14 vs. 17.62.
